这是我自己接手的一个能环的数据库项目,我来进行后台数据库软件的搭建以及管理,我们初步的方案是备选数据库的构建,我们首先要对数据进行采集,之后进行频度分析,然后依次经过重要性判断,可测性判断以及可比性独立性检验来选定必选指标。

我们的第一步就是对数据库进行设计,这也是至关重要的一步,我们可能会对这次设计的数据库进行多次更改,以完善数据库。我这个数据库决定先建两个表,以及一个规则库。

第一个表是指标表,用来将各个指标和编号ID标明,其中编号作为主键,这样第一可以防止重名现象的出现,第二如果我们要对指标的名字进行更改,只需要在指标表中更改即可,否则,每个指标的名字都需要重新更改,减小工作量。第一个表的设计如下:

这次建的是本地数据库连接,大家别忘记要开启mysql服务,之后再连接,我将一些原有的指标写入数据库,当然也可以通过excel表进行导入

这是我拟定的第一个表,第二个表拟定为评估表,其中有评估的所有元素,包括在文献中出现的频率,在水专项成果中出现的频率,可测性判断,可比性判断,重要性判断,独立性检验,其中这些检验的方法我在下一篇文章中介绍,按照数据类型创建数据库表,主键依旧为编号。

规则库的构建就是为了方便以后不用在代码中寻找修改,只需要在规则库中进行规则的修改即可,这就是初步的数据库表的构建。

matlab mysql建系统_能环水体治理项目(Mysql数据库,Matlab创建GUI界面)【一】相关推荐

  1. matlab筛选excel数据统计,能环水体治理项目(Matlab读取Excel,基本案例筛选)【六】...

    我们首先用一个基本的案例来用MatLab,进行简单的筛选过程的实现,我们首先在Excel表中建立几个初始案例,最好是有代表性的,可以根据筛选条件进行有效的筛选,我建立的Excel表如下: 之后我们打开 ...

  2. matlab单机无限大系统_基于MATLAB的单机无穷大系统短路故障分析

    基于 MATLAB 的单机无穷大系统短路故障分析 [摘要] 本文以 MATLAB7.0 软件为平台构建了一个单机无穷大系统的仿真 模型, 并以电力系统中最常见的单相短路故障为例, 分析了短路中的电压电 ...

  3. 怎么在linux下用mysql建库_在MySQL/MariaDB中创建数据库、数据库用户和授予特权(针对Linux平台)...

    在本文中,将学习MySQL/MariaDB数据库创建.数据库用户创建以及如何向用户授予权限,方法针对Linux平台.安装数据库请参考为CentOS 8操作系统安装MySQL的方法,以安装MySQL 8 ...

  4. mysql死锁语句_记一次神奇的Mysql死锁排查

    背景 说起Mysql死锁,之前写过一次有关Mysql加锁的基本介绍,对于一些基本的Mysql锁或者死锁都有一个简单的认识,可以看下这篇文章为什么开发人员需要了解数据库锁.有了上面的经验之后,本以为对于 ...

  5. mysql 前台启动_从Windows命令行启动MySQL

    可以从命令行手动启动MySQL服务器.可以在任何版本的Windows中实现. 要想从命令行启动mysqld服务器,你应当启动控制台窗口(或"DOS window")并输入命令: C ...

  6. pandas转mysql特定列_在pandas.DataFrame.to_sql时指定数据库表的列类型

    问题 在数据分析并存储到数据库时,Python的Pandas包提供了to_sql 方法使存储的过程更为便捷,但如果在使用to_sql方法前不在数据库建好相对应的表,to_sql则会默认为你创建一个新表 ...

  7. mysql 不排序_第08期:有关 MySQL 字符集的注意事项

    本文关键字:字符集.建库建表一.数据库和字符集1. 建库时指定创建数据库时,显式指定字符集和排序规则,同时,当切换到当前数据库后,参数 character_set_database,collation ...

  8. mysql 最小配置_如何配置全世界最小的 MySQL 服务器

    配置全世界最小的 MySQL 服务器--如何在一块 Intel Edison 为控制板上安装一个 MySQL 服务器. 介绍 在我最近的一篇博文中,物联网,消息以及 MySQL,我展示了如果Parti ...

  9. lnp和mysql分开安装_毕业设计之LNP+DISCUZ +分离的数据库操作

    环境介绍: CentOS6.9最小化安装 https://nginx.org/download/nginx-1.16.1.tar.gz https://www.php.net/distribution ...

最新文章

  1. clickhouse 基础知识
  2. 文本在计算机中的编码表示方法,计算机中数字、文字、图像、声音和视频的表示与编码...
  3. 教你用R语言分析招聘数据,求职/转行不求人~(附代码、数据集)
  4. python 倒计时功能怎么用print实现_python 实现倒计时功能(gui界面)
  5. golang 截取字符串
  6. MySQL 插入、更新、删除、简单检索
  7. 附笔记pdf下载,MIT中文线性代数课程精细笔记[第四课]
  8. 经典C语言程序100例之一
  9. matlab叠加定理怎么输入,自动控制原理(第2版)(余成波-张莲-胡晓倩)习题全解及MATLAB实验-----第1、2章习题解答.doc...
  10. PyTorch框架学习十二——损失函数
  11. python中range 函数_Python range()函数用法图文详解
  12. Hadoop Namenode不能启动
  13. 未来已来!分布式数据库的“星辰大海”绝不仅限于替换!
  14. [RHCSA学习笔记]Autofs实现自动挂载NFS共享
  15. mc用什么版本的java_我的世界网易 Java 版哪个版本比较好?
  16. 用jquery1.9版本判断ie浏览器及ie6浏览器
  17. html清除图层,ps按delete不能删除图层怎么办?
  18. C51单片机实验系列:循环左移点亮流水灯_crol_
  19. git-remote-https.exe-无法找到入口
  20. Linux 用户权限(Centos 7)

热门文章

  1. android立体3D效果_3D立体画手绘墙体彩绘
  2. SQL学习之ucase()函数
  3. 使用C#从图片文件生成图标ICON文件(附源文件)
  4. java控制台打印乱码_java控制台输出出现乱码怎么解决
  5. oracle11监视器,Oracle 11g 表空间监控(一) datafile autoextend
  6. java布道师_JavaWeb主管布道师
  7. allure报告定制
  8. 计算机绘图图层基本线性,计算机绘图基础-第10章 尺寸标注.ppt
  9. 45 张令程序员泪流满面的趣图
  10. STM32 Keil工程中使用abs函数报警告 warning: #223-D: function abs declared implicitly